How they compare
Poland currently reports 3.21 million Tonne against 2.43 million Tonne in Czechia, a difference of 784,560 Tonne.
That makes Poland's figure about 1.3 times Czechia's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Czechia ahead.
Czechia ranks 10th and Poland ranks 8th of 27 countries.
Poland has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Czechia | Poland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.45 million Tonne | 1.48 million Tonne | 38,010 Tonne | Poland |
| 2010s | 1.82 million Tonne | 2.80 million Tonne | 981,580 Tonne | Poland |
| 2020s | 2.31 million Tonne | 3.02 million Tonne | 708,113 Tonne | Poland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
